digitális rendszerek tervezése fpga áramkörökkel · bme-mit fpga labor b digitális rendszerek...

13
BME-MIT FPGA labor Digitális rendszerek tervezése FPGA áramkörökkel BUDAPESTI MŐSZAKI ÉS GAZDASÁGTUDOMÁNYI EGYETEM VILLAMOSMÉRNÖKI ÉS INFORMATIKAI KAR MÉRÉSTECHNIKA ÉS INFORMÁCIÓS RENDSZEREK TANSZÉK Fehér Béla Szántó Péter, Lazányi János, Raikovich Tamás BME MIT FPGA laboratórium

Upload: others

Post on 29-Jan-2020

2 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Dig

itál

is r

end

szer

ek t

erve

zése

F

PG

A á

ram

kör

ökk

el

BU

DA

PE

ST

I M

ŐS

ZA

KI

ÉS

GA

ZD

ASÁ

GT

UD

OM

ÁN

YI E

GY

ET

EM

VIL

LA

MO

SM

ÉR

KI

ÉS

IN

FO

RM

AT

IKA

I K

AR

ST

EC

HN

IKA

ÉS

IN

FO

RM

ÁC

IÓS

RE

ND

SZ

ER

EK

TA

NS

K

Feh

ér B

éla

Szá

ntó

Pét

er, L

azán

yi J

ános

, Rai

kovi

ch T

amás

BM

E M

ITF

PG

A la

bor

atór

ium

Page 2: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

FP

GA

-kal

kalm

azás

a D

SP

terü

lete

n

•A

lgor

itm

uso

k op

tim

ális

lek

épez

ése

arch

itek

túrá

kra

•S

pec

iáli

s ar

itm

etik

ák, s

zám

ábrá

zolá

s, m

őve

letv

égzı

k

•A

uto

mat

iku

s m

odu

lgen

erál

ás,

MA

TL

AB

→B

IT–

Hat

ékon

yság

–F

lexi

bili

tás

–K

onfi

gurá

lhat

óság

–N

agy

telj

esít

mén

y–

60 ta

p, 1

6 bi

t, 48

kH

z,

•X

C40

05, 1

96 C

LB

–F

olya

mat

os a

ktiv

itás

a 8

0-as

éve

k vé

gétı

l

Page 3: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Pro

jekt

1:

EV

OC

HE

M7

•G

yógy

szer

jelö

lt m

olek

ulá

k k

ifej

lesz

tésé

nek

hat

ékon

yság

át e

lıse

gítı

tech

nol

ógiá

k

k

ifej

lesz

tése

újr

akon

figu

rálh

ató

szám

ítóg

épek

re–

Jedl

ikÁ

nyos

Pro

gram

Nem

zeti

Kut

atás

Fej

lesz

tési

Pro

jekt

New

Ker

etös

szeg

: 65

0 m

Ft,

3 p

artn

er–

1 st

art-

upC

hem

istr

yL

ogic

, 1 K

KV

evo

pro,

+ B

ME

MIT

Page 4: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Pro

jekt

2: A

kusz

tiku

s lo

kali

záci

ó

•T

ran

zien

s és

fol

yton

os p

assz

ív d

etek

tálá

s

•F

PG

A s

zen

zork

árty

a +

vez

eték

nél

li m

ote

•T

DO

A m

érés

+ e

lıfe

ldol

gozá

s

•P

artn

erek

:

–V

ande

rbil

tIS

IS,

INF

SY

ST

Page 5: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Új f

ejle

szté

sek

•S

zen

zorh

álóz

at m

őtá

rgya

k m

egfi

gyel

ésér

e–

Hid

ak ö

rege

dése

–S

zoká

sos

igén

yek:

•K

is f

ogya

sztá

s•

Igén

yes

jelf

eldo

gozá

s•

Rob

oszt

us k

ivit

el

–P

aram

éter

ek•

4 U

ltra

hang

csa

torn

a•

Ada

tmen

tés/

táro

lás

•U

SB

/Zig

Bee

kom

mun

ikác

•K

övet

kezı

pro

jek

t–

Kör

nyez

eti m

onit

oroz

óhá

lóza

t a N

emze

ti P

arkb

a

Page 6: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Pro

jekt

3: V

ideó

mod

ul k

önyv

tár

•F

PG

A a

lap

úvi

deó

mod

ul k

önyv

tár

–A

ffin

etr

ansz

form

áció

–2D

nem

line

áris

sző

rı(r

ank,

med

ián)

•A

rchi

tekt

úra

opti

mal

izác

•R

efer

enci

a te

rvek

Page 7: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Pro

jekt

4: I

pari

mér

ésad

atgy

őjtı

•D

AT

AR

ec4

ren

dsz

er

Hei

mS

yste

ms

Gm

bH

•N

agyt

elje

sítm

ényő

ren

dsz

er

–Ö

náll

óva

gy e

losz

tott

mér

ıren

dsze

r

–24

bit

es f

elbo

ntás

, 200

kH

z m

inta

véte

l

–F

PG

A a

lapú

mul

tipr

oces

szor

os é

s D

SP

fel

épít

és

–E

xtré

m p

onto

s sz

inkr

oniz

áció

(<10

ns

jitt

er)

–S

zabv

ány

inte

rfés

zek

HEIM SYSTEMS GMBH

Page 8: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

AX

DIC

6 F

PG

A s

yste

m a

rchi

tect

ure

•X

C2V

P7

FP

GA

•H

igh

sp

eed

use

r p

erip

her

als

on P

LB

•L

ow s

pee

d c

ontr

ol

on O

CM

bu

s

Page 9: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

LIN

K m

odul

e(2

)

PCI-X 133MHz 64 Bit PCI 33 MHz 32, 64 or 32 Bit

Page 10: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Pro

jekt

5: O

ktat

áste

chni

ka

•L

OG

SY

S o

kta

tási

esz

köz

ök

–G

yako

rlat

i kép

zés

az e

lsı

pill

anat

tól

–C

AD

esz

közö

k m

egis

mer

ése

–F

PG

A e

szkö

zök

meg

ism

erés

e

–E

gysz

erő

LE

D p

éldá

k •

Kni

ghtR

ider

, Win

dow

s X

P B

oot,

•T

ámog

atás

–F

elha

szná

lói p

rogr

am

–F

PG

A k

árty

a

–U

SB

Int

erfé

sz

Page 11: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Pro

jekt

5: O

ktat

áste

chni

ka

•F

PG

A t

erve

zıi f

elad

atok

az

alap

kárt

yán

–K

omm

unik

áció

s in

terf

észe

k (S

PI,

I2C

, UA

RT

)–

4 di

gite

ski

jelz

és–

5x7

mát

rix

•B

ıvít

ım

odu

lok

terv

ezés

e–

Tel

jes

proj

ekt

–Á

ram

kör

+ P

CB

–M

egép

ítés

–A

lkal

maz

ás

Page 12: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Pro

jekt

5: O

ktat

áste

chni

ka

•H

alad

ósz

intő

alk

alm

azás

ok–

Beá

gyaz

ott L

ogik

ai A

nali

záto

r–

Beá

gyaz

ott J

elge

nerá

toro

k•

Mik

rop

roce

sszo

ros

SoP

Cre

nd

szer

ek–

Jan

Gra

y’s

XR

16 +

LC

C–

Xil

inx

ED

K +

Mic

roB

laze

+ G

NU

–H

W/S

W e

gyüt

tes

terv

ezés

•M

odel

l ala

DS

P t

erve

zés

–M

atla

bS

imul

ink

–S

yste

mG

ener

ator

–A

ccel

DS

P

Page 13: Digitális rendszerek tervezése FPGA áramkörökkel · BME-MIT FPGA labor B Digitális rendszerek tervezése FPGA áramkörökkel UDAPESTI M ŐSZAKI ÉS G AZDASÁGTUDOMÁNYI E GYETEM

BME-MIT

FPGA labor

Öss

zefo

glal

ás

•E

gyet

emi h

átté

r

–O

ktat

ási t

apas

ztal

at

–K

utat

ási p

roje

ktek

–Ip

ari f

ejle

szté

si r

észv

étel

•H

azai

kap

csol

atok

fon

toss

ága

–T

erm

ékfe

jles

ztés

–G

yárt

áste

chno

lógi

ai ta

pasz

tala

tok

–H

allg

atói

pro

jekt

ek, d

iplo

mat

erve

k